What are the best times to attend yard sales in Nashville

1. Early Mornings: Many yard sales in Nashville start as early as 7:00 AM, so it's best to arrive early to beat the crowds and snag the best deals. You'll have a better selection of items, and you'll be more likely to find what you're looking for.
2. Weekends: Yard sales are more likely to happen on weekends, especially on Sdays and Sundays. This is because most people have more free time on weekends, and they're more likely to host a yard sale during this time.
3. Spring and Summer: Spring and summer are the peak seasons for yard sales in Nashville. The warmer weather makes it easier set up and attend yard sales, and there are more of them happening during these seasons.
4. Avoid Holiday Weekends: If you can, try to avoid attending yard sales on holiday weekends like Memorial Day, Fourth of July, and Labor Day. These weekends tend to be busier, and you may have a harder time finding what you're looking for.
5. Check Online Listings: Many yard sales in Nashville are now listed online, so it's a good idea to check websites like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ace, or local classifieds to find out about upcoming yard sales. You can also use apps like Letgo or OfferUp to find yard sales in your area.
6. Look for Signs: Keep an eye out for signs advertising yard sales in your neighborhood or around town. Many sellers will post signs a day or two before the sale, so keep an eye out for these signs to find out about last-minute deals.
7. Follow Local Facebook Groups: Many local Facebook groups are dedicated to sharing information about upcoming yard sales in Nashville. Follow these groups to stay informed about upcoming sales and get notified about last-minute deals.
8. Attend Neighborhood Sales: Attend yard sales in your neighborhood or nearby areas to find hidden gems and score some amazing deals. You're more likely to find what you're looking for in a smaller, local sale.
9. Be Early and Be Prepared: No matter when you attend a yard sale, it's important to be early and prepared. Bring cash, a bag or cart to carry your finds, and a positive attitude. You never know what treasures you might find!

How do I find the best deals at yard sales in Nashville

1. Research and Plan:
Before heading out to yard sales, research the best times and locations to find the best deals. Look for sales in neighborhoods with high foot traffic, such as college campuses, hospitals, and military bases. You can also check online platforms like Craigslist, Facebook Marketplace, or local classifieds for yard sales in Nashville.
2. Get There Early:
Arrive early to beat the crowds and snag the best de yard sales start as early as 7 am, so plan to arrive around that time to get first dibs on the good stuff.
3. Bring a Buddy:
Bringing a friend or family member along can be helpful for several reasons. They can help you carry heavy items, provide an extra set of eyes to spot great deals and keep you company while you're browsing.
4. Inspect Before You Buy:
Before purchasing any item, make sure to inspect it thoroughly for any damage, stains, or defects. Check for any missing parts or broken pieces, and make sure it's in good working condition.
5. Haggle and Negotiate:
Many yard sale sellers are open to negotiating prices, especially if you're buying multiple items. Don't be afraid to ask for a better deal, but be respectful and polite while doing so.
6. Look for Gems:
Keep an eye out for unique or rare items that could be worth more than their original price. Vintage clothing, antique furniture, and collectible items can often be found at yard sales and they can appreciate in value over time.
7. Take Advantage of Sales:
Some yard sales offer discounts or promotions, so be sure to ask about any deals or sales. You can also look for signs that say50% off orbuy one get one free to snag even better deals.
8. Use Cash:
Many yard sale sellers prefer cash payments, so make sure to bring plenty of small bills and coins. This will also help you avoid any potential issues with credit card transactions.
9. Be Patient:
Yard sales can be overwhelming, especially if you're looking for specific items. Take your time and be patient while browsing, and don't be afraid to ask the seller if they have anything else that might interest you.
10. Follow Your Instincts:
Lastly, trust your instincts when it comes to finding the best deals at yard sales. If something catches your eye or seems too good to be true, don't be afraid to take a closer look or make an offer. You never know what hidden gems you might find!

How do I negotiate prices at yard sales in Nashville

1. Know the market value: Before you start bargaining, research the average prices of the items you're interested in purchasing. This will give you a basis for your negotiations and help you make informed decisions.
2. Start with a low offer: When making an offer, start with a lower price than you're willing to pay. This gives you room to negotiate and can help you get a better deal.
Be respectful and polite: Remember to always be respectful and polite when negotiating. Avoid being pushy or aggressive, as this can put the seller on the defensive.
4. Look for flaws: When inspecting an item, look for any flaws or defects. If you can point out these flaws to the seller, you may be able to negotiate a lower price.
5. Use cash: Many sellers prefer cash transactions, so if you're able to pay in cash, it may give you a bargaining advantage.
6. Be willing to walk away: If you're interested in an item but the seller is unwilling to lower the price, be willing to walk away. This can often prompt the seller to reconsider and make a more reasonable offer.
7. Look for multiple items: Many sellers are willing to negotiate prices when buying multiple items. If you're interested in purchasing multiple items ask the seller if they'll give you a discount for buying in bulk.
